Changes in directory llvm/lib/Transforms/Utils:
LoopSimplify.cpp updated: 1.64 -> 1.65 --- Log message: revert my previous change, it exposed other problems. --- Diffs of the changes: (+1 -1) LoopSimplify.cpp | 2 +- 1 files changed, 1 insertion(+), 1 deletion(-) Index: llvm/lib/Transforms/Utils/LoopSimplify.cpp diff -u llvm/lib/Transforms/Utils/LoopSimplify.cpp:1.64 llvm/lib/Transforms/Utils/LoopSimplify.cpp:1.65 --- llvm/lib/Transforms/Utils/LoopSimplify.cpp:1.64 Fri Feb 10 20:13:17 2006 +++ llvm/lib/Transforms/Utils/LoopSimplify.cpp Sat Feb 11 02:47:47 2006 @@ -169,7 +169,7 @@ PI != PE; ++PI) // Must be exactly this loop: no subloops, parent loops, or non-loop preds // allowed. - if (LI.getLoopFor(*PI) != L) { + if (!L->contains(*PI)) { RewriteLoopExitBlock(L, ExitBlock); NumInserted++; Changed = true; _______________________________________________ llvm-commits mailing list llvm-commits@cs.uiuc.edu http://lists.cs.uiuc.edu/mailman/listinfo/llvm-commits